Uskayaw is not actually that strong because the more careful you play the less you get to use their powers. They are, IMO, kind of a "win more" god-if you're strong enough they will make you feel very powerful, but if you're weak enough that you would actually need a god to survive they will not help you much. Certainly not as strong as "infinite wand charges and guaranteed rod, the god" was, and more importantly less dumb design wise

E Equals MC Hammer posted:

Do orc knights/priests/sorcerrors eventually upgrade into the next tier of orcs?
Knights will become warlords, priests high priests, wizards sorcerers. ~the strat~ is to train up only like 4-5 melee orcs at once(so the XP is less split between them) into warlords and gift them all polearms(pref. 1H polearms)

LazyMaybe
Aug 18, 2013

oouagh
Monster attack delay with a weapon is (10+[base delay])/2 ex: a monster attacking with a bardiche has an attack delay of 15 and one with a spear has an attack delay of 10 or 11 randomly. Basically the delay they will have is an average of the weapon's delay and 1.0.

This means your orc warlords will output more damage with a spear than a bardiche, because most of their damage per hit comes from their base damage(32), not their weapon, and they'll attack significantly faster. (32+6 at 10.5 delay=36.19 max damage per aut for spear, 32+18 at 15 delay=33.3 max damage per aut on average for bardiche) Then, on top of that, having a 1H weapon means they can get a shield, which is by a long shot the thing which improves their survivability the most(just think about how much more annoying it is to kill monsters with shields than monsters without).

ps if there's like, an orc wizard or priest or whatever you don't want who keeps getting recalled before orcs you do want you can always kill them without incurring penance via standing in shallow water, using wand of flame on yourself to make steam, then switching spots with them so they get scalded to death.
